• Our software update is now concluded. You will need to reset your password to log in. In order to do this, you will have to click "Log in" in the top right corner and then "Forgot your password?".
  • Welcome to PokéCommunity! Register now and join one of the best fan communities on the 'net to talk Pokémon and more! We are not affiliated with The Pokémon Company or Nintendo.

[Script] [Emerald] Looking for the script giving HM 07 Waterfall in Sootpolis and offsets of pointers for usage of Dive and Waterfall tiles

McPaul

On my way to become a controversial and hated memb
288
Posts
6
Years
  • Hello! I'm still looking by myself currently but I'm posting a thread to accelerate my research!

    I know the offset of the pointer for surf tiles is 0x9C820 if it can help!

    Thanks for your answer!
     

    McPaul

    On my way to become a controversial and hated memb
    288
    Posts
    6
    Years
  • Well I'm still testing things but it's leading to explosions!

    EDIT: I found by myself for the Dive and Waterfall tiles! I just had to change the offsets into pointer and search for them in my hex editor and then modify them! Damn I can be so stupid sometimes! I felt like a genius when i found the solution! But I still can't find the script giving the HM07...
     
    Last edited:
    760
    Posts
    15
    Years
    • Seen today
    Open AdvanceMap -> Go to map 0.7 (Sootopolis City) -> Go to the events tab -> Click on the overworld sprite of Wallace standing in front of the cave -> Open his script in XSE.
     

    McPaul

    On my way to become a controversial and hated memb
    288
    Posts
    6
    Years
  • I know how to do this of course. If you look at my thread of what I did in the binary resource thread you will know.
    I think you're mistaking about my abilities even if I'm far from being the best and I don't know shit about decomp.
    https://www.pokecommunity.com/showthread.php?t=441569

    I looked at all the level scripts and the Wallace person event and there is no mention of the script I'm looking for.
     
    Last edited:
    760
    Posts
    15
    Years
    • Seen today
    This is taken directly from Wallace's Person event script in Emerald:
    Spoiler:


    Not going to judge, just reporting it.
     

    McPaul

    On my way to become a controversial and hated memb
    288
    Posts
    6
    Years
  • Wow! Thanks a lot!

    So that makes me reflect a lot! When I open his script I only get the part where he talks about Origin Cave.

    Is there a way I don't know to navigate between different scripts if the same character?

    Oh I just understood now! I navigated to person event No 17! I feel stupid right now!
     
    Last edited:
    1
    Posts
    3
    Years
    • Seen Jul 26, 2021
    Well I'm still testing things but it's leading to explosions!

    EDIT: I found by myself for the Dive and Waterfall tiles! I just had to change the offsets into pointer and search for them in my hex editor and then modify them! Damn I can be so stupid sometimes! I felt like a genius when i found the solution! But I still can't find the script giving the HM07...

    Would you mind sharing the offsets for the Dive and Waterfall scripts?

    Edit: never mind. The offsets used for SURF, DIVE and WATERFALL are 271EA0, 290B0F and 290A49 respectively.
     
    Last edited:
    Back
    Top